Feb 25, 2025 Chase Hughes, an expert in influence and human behavior and author of notable works, shares his insights on the psychology behind manipulation and social media dynamics. He discusses how societal narratives create beliefs and the emotional strategies used by platforms to engage users. Hughes also examines cult influences and the psychological tactics of persuasion, revealing how these can be repurposed for positive change. The conversation highlights the dark legacies of psychological operations and the complex dynamics of modern advertising that manipulate consumer behavior.

Creating Novelty
- Hughes uses unexpected questions or scenarios to create novelty and gain focus.
- Breaking established patterns creates focus, key to influencing the mammalian brain.
Milgram Experiment
- The Milgram experiment demonstrated the power of authority in eliciting obedience.
- 67% of participants administered potentially lethal shocks under authority figure’s direction.
Detecting Fake Confidence
- Even if exhibiting confident behaviors, internal incongruence can be detected.
- Gut feelings reveal when someone is faking confidence, despite outward appearances.
